February leads for comfortable weather in Hutchinson Island South: typically 24.5°C by day, 14.6°C at night, with 71 mm of rain. Based on measured 1991–2020 NOAA station history.

The weakest month is August, scoring 19 against February’s 90 — days average 32.5°C, 9° above the 24°C the score treats as ideal, and 219 mm of rain falls.

The best month has moved. On the 1961–1990 numbers the strongest month here was December (scoring 92); on 2011–2025 it is January (91). Both are scored the same way, from the same station — only the climate underneath changed.

A warm and dry day reaches 20°C with under 1 mm of rain; a wet day gets 1 mm or more; a washout gets 10 mm or more. The week column is the share of seven-day stretches in that month, across the station’s whole daily record, that contained three or more wet days — the odds a week-long trip is rained on repeatedly, counted rather than modelled. The last column is the 10th to 90th percentile of that month’s daytime average across individual years: a narrow band means the average is what you will get, a wide one means the average is a midpoint between years that felt quite different.
